Job Summary


We are seeking an experienced Network Engineer with strong hands-on exposure in manufacturing, shipyard, or marine environments. This role involves working onboard a ship while it is docked at the client’s shipyard in Dubai.

The engineer will be responsible for the installation, configuration, testing, and troubleshooting of network infrastructure, including switches, routers, and controlled/industrial network systems.

This is a short-term onsite assignment (2–3 months) requiring close collaboration with shipyard, automation, and commissioning teams.


Key Responsibilities


Network Installation & Commissioning

  • Install, rack, and cable network switches, routers, firewalls, and access points onboard ships and within docked shipyard environments.
  • Perform structured cabling, fiber termination, labeling, and testing in line with marine and industrial standards.
  • Coordinate with shipyard teams for network layout, rack positioning, and equipment mounting.

Network Configuration & Management

  • Configure Layer 2 and Layer 3 switches (VLANs, trunking, STP, QoS).
  • Configure routers for routing protocols, WAN connectivity, and network segmentation.
  • Implement IP addressing schemes, subnetting, and maintain network documentation.
  • Configure firewalls and security rules as required for controlled environments.

Industrial / Controlled Systems Networking

  • Work with controlled systems / industrial networks, including:
  • PLC, SCADA, and DCS network connectivity
  • OT (Operational Technology) and IT network segregation
  • Ensure secure and reliable communication between control systems, monitoring systems, and enterprise networks.
  • Adhere to network redundancy, failover, and safety requirements used in marine and manufacturing environments.

Testing & Troubleshooting

  • Perform network testing, validation, and commissioning prior to handover.
  • Diagnose and resolve issues related to latency, connectivity, redundancy, and hardware faults.
  • Support integration testing with automation, navigation, and ship systems.

Documentation & Compliance

  • Prepare and maintain network diagrams, configuration documents, and as-built drawings.
  • Ensure compliance with shipyard, marine, and industrial safety standards.
  • Follow client change management and access control procedures.
